Cruise Planners hosts first of four nationwide Boot Camps for travel advisors to deepen their industry knowledge

Cruise Planners (Logo)Boot Camps aren’t just for the military and exercise groups– they’re also for Cruise Planners travel advisors who want to strengthen their sales and technology skills in the industry.

Every year, Cruise Planners, an American Express Travel Representative, hosts a series of live, in-person events across the country to travel advisors that includes supplier presentations, network opportunities and additional information on technology systems within the network.

“There is no travel company that focuses more on staying at the top of their field in technology, supplier products and sales techniques as Cruise Planners,” said Michelle Fee, CEO and Founder. “Boot Camps are a great way for our agents around the country to further their education in just a few days.”

This year, the boot camps will be held in Las Vegas, Orlando, Connecticut and Dallas.

The Boot Camps are an extension of the ongoing training that Cruise Planners offers and gives attendees the chance to learn from Cruise Planners Home Office Team to grow their business. Boot Camps will focus on sales training, social media programs, business analytics and technology workshops with results-oriented action items.

Travel agents will also be able to:

• Meet with top executives and travel industry suppliers

• Delve deeper into Cruise Planners’ proprietary technology

• Network and engage with key industry professionals

• Absorb and learn best practices from Cruise Planners’ top producers

Boot Camps also offer franchisees the opportunity to meet with representatives from major travel and destination partners such as: Israel, Hawaii, Princess Cruises, Virgin Voyages, Exoticca, Norwegian Cruise Line, Azamara, Allianz, Scenic, AmaWaterways, Ponant and Scenic just to name a few. There will be over 25 supplier partners in attendance.

Boot Camp dates for 2022 include:

• April 4-6, 2022 Connecticut

• May 11-13, 2022 Dallas

• May 23-25, 2022 Orlando

• June 23- 25, 2022 Las Vegas

In addition to these Boot Camps, Cruise Planners hosts multiple six-day new franchisee training classes known as STAR University® hosted in Fort Lauderdale throughout the year as well as offers hundreds of weekly webinars, a robust online training program, FAM trips, and a Business Development Team of coaches to help agents every step of the way.
